By Service Type: The USA cloud gaming market is segmented by service type into Infrastructure as a Service (IaaS), Platform as a Service (PaaS), and Software as a Service (SaaS). IaaS currently dominates the market due to its essential role in providing the hardware and network infrastructure required to support cloud gaming services. Companies like Microsoft and Google rely heavily on IaaS to maintain and expand their data centers to support millions of users. The flexibility, scalability, and cost-effectiveness of IaaS also contribute to its dominance in the market.
By Device: The USA cloud gaming market is further segmented by device into Smartphones, PCs/Laptops, Gaming Consoles, Smart TVs, and AR/VR Devices. Among these, Smartphones have a dominant market share due to the increasing penetration of high-speed mobile internet and the convenience of gaming on-the-go. The growing number of mobile gamers in the USA and the improvements in cloud gaming services specifically designed for smartphones have boosted this segments dominance.
The market is dominated by a few key players, including Microsoft, Google, and Amazon. These companies have invested heavily in cloud infrastructure and have collaborated with telecom providers to enhance their cloud gaming services. This has resulted in a highly consolidated market, with these companies holding significant influence. These firms leverage their technological prowess and financial capabilities to maintain a competitive edge.

Over the next five years, the USA cloud gaming market is expected to witness significant growth driven by continuous advancements in cloud infrastructure, increasing 5G penetration, and greater adoption of cloud-native games. Furthermore, partnerships between cloud gaming service providers and telecom companies are anticipated to improve service delivery, ensuring minimal latency and high-quality streaming experiences.

The USA Cloud Gaming Market is valued at USD 303.7 million, driven by factors such as advancements in cloud technology, increased internet speed, and growing consumer demand for streaming-based gaming experiences.
Challenges in the USA Cloud Gaming Market include latency issues due to inadequate cloud infrastructure, data privacy concerns, and strong competition from traditional gaming consoles. These factors continue to shape the dynamics of the industry.
The major players in the USA Cloud Gaming Market include Microsoft, Google, Amazon, NVIDIA, and Sony. These companies have strong technological and financial capabilities, which allow them to maintain significant market presence.
The USA Cloud Gaming Market growth drivers include the rise of 5G networks, advancements in cloud computing, and increasing consumer interest in subscription-based gaming services. These factors have contributed to the growth of cloud gaming across the country.
